A curated selection of powerful productivity tools designed specifically for students managing dual commitments to academics and employment. These applications offer robust scheduling, task prioritization, and focus features to help maintain balance and achieve goals without burnout.

An all-in-one workspace that combines notes, tasks, databases, and calendars into a highly customizable interface. Ideal for students who want to centralize study materials, work shifts, and project deadlines in a single, searchable environment.
A clean and intuitive task manager that uses natural language processing to quickly add tasks and set due dates. Its karma system and priority levels help students visualize their workload and maintain momentum on both academic and professional fronts.
A widely used scheduling tool that allows users to color-code events for different life aspects, such as classes, work shifts, and personal time. It integrates seamlessly with other Google services and offers reliable email reminders to prevent missed commitments.
A gamified focus app that encourages users to stay off their phones by planting virtual trees. If the user exits the app to check social media or other distractions, the tree dies, providing a visual incentive to maintain study sessions or work focus.
A visual project management tool that uses boards, lists, and cards to organize tasks. It is particularly useful for breaking down large semester projects or work assignments into manageable steps, allowing students to track progress visually.
Combines a task list with the Pomodoro Technique to help users manage time in focused intervals. This dual functionality is beneficial for students who struggle with procrastination and need structured breaks to maintain mental freshness during long study or work periods.
A straightforward task management app that integrates deeply with the Microsoft 365 ecosystem. Features like 'My Day' help users plan their daily priorities, ensuring that urgent academic and work tasks are addressed first.
A scheduling automation tool that eliminates the back-and-forth emails often involved in coordinating part-time work shifts or study group meetings. Students can share their availability, allowing colleagues or peers to book time slots directly.

A premium task management app known for its beautiful design and intuitive workflow on Apple devices. It helps users capture tasks quickly and plan their week with a clean interface, reducing cognitive load for students on Macs or iPads.
Built-in on iOS and macOS, this app offers location-based and time-based reminders. It is excellent for students already in the Apple ecosystem who need simple, integrated alerts for classes, work shifts, and assignment deadlines without downloading extra software.
A powerful to-do list and calendar app that includes a habit tracker and Pomodoro timer. Its all-in-one approach makes it suitable for students who want to manage tasks, track study habits, and focus their work time within a single application.
A lightweight task manager that integrates directly into Gmail and Google Calendar. It is perfect for students who prefer a minimalist approach, allowing them to convert emails into tasks or add quick to-dos without switching applications.
A note-taking app that excels at organizing research and lecture notes. Its clipping web tool and document scanning features help students capture information from both academic sources and work-related materials, keeping all reference data accessible.
A beautiful Markdown note-taking app for Apple users that uses tags for organization. It is ideal for students who write extensively and prefer a clean, distraction-free environment for drafting essays or recording meeting notes.
A smart planner app that combines calendar and task management with voice input. Its clean interface and daily planner mode help students prioritize their day effectively, ensuring they tackle high-priority academic and work obligations first.
A freeform note-taking tool that allows users to map out ideas and tasks without strict formatting. It is useful for brainstorming project plans or organizing complex schedules visually, helping students see the big picture of their workload.
A popular journaling app that can also be used to track daily schedules and reflections. By logging daily achievements and challenges, students can identify patterns in their productivity and adjust their time management strategies accordingly.
An all-in-one productivity platform that offers docs, goals, and chat alongside task management. It is suitable for student organizations or group projects, allowing multiple team members to collaborate on deadlines and share resources efficiently.
A messaging hub for work that includes channels and direct messaging. While not a time management tool per se, it helps students balance work commitments by organizing communication into separate threads, reducing clutter and ensuring important updates are not missed.
